The Inheritors is a novel by William Golding that explores the conflict between two different groups of early humans, the Neanderthals and the Homo sapiens. The story follows the Neanderthal family of Lok, Fa, and their children as they live a simple life in the forest, hunting and gathering for food. However, their peaceful existence is disrupted when a group of Homo sapiens arrive on the scene, and the two groups struggle to communicate and understand each other's ways of life. The Homo sapiens are portrayed as more advanced and intelligent, but also more violent and destructive, while the Neanderthals are more in tune with nature and their environment. As the two groups clash, the novel explores themes of evolution, language, and the nature of humanity. About Author
Born in Cornwall, England, William Golding started writing at the age of seven. Though he studied natural sciences at Oxford to please his parents, he also studied English and published his first book, a collection of poems, before finishing college. He served in the Royal Navy during World War II, participating in the Normandy invasion. Golding's other novels include Lord of the Flies, The Inheritors, The Spire, Rites of Passage (Booker Prize), and The Double Tongue.
